A transport services company in Rochester is seeking a reliable Shuttle Driver to provide safe and efficient transportation for employees. The ideal candidate should have a CDL and strong customer service skills. This part-time role offers flexible scheduling, a competitive salary, and various benefits including paid training and bonuses. Join our dedicated team and make a positive impact on passengers' lives while ensuring their travel experiences are pleasant and dependable.
